How much is the Toyota Highlander’s price?
Toyota has priced its new 2024 Highlander competitively between SAR 148,925 and SAR 203,320. The price range varies significantly as it offers the model in several trims. Each of these trims offers different features, so buyers can get the right one customized.
How many variants are there in the Toyota Highlander?
The Toyota Highlander 2024 is available in five trims. These include LE HEV 4x2, LE HEV 4x4, GLE HEV 4x4, GLE HEV 4x4 BLACK EDITION, and LIMITED HEV 4x4. In each variant, Toyota has integrated a different combination of features, and the performance varies slightly based on the preferences and needs of the buyers.
Which is the most value-for-money variant?
The GLE HEV 4x4 variant is the best in terms of value for money. With this trim, buyers enjoy a mix of enhanced features and robust performance. Priced competitively, it provides advanced safety features, an all-wheel drive, and a comfortable interior with modern amenities. It is suitable for those looking for a well-rounded SUV without spending too much on the highest variant.
What features does the Toyota Highlander get?
The Toyota Highlander 2024 is packed with a range of sophisticated features. This makes it an attractive option in the midsize SUV market in Saudi Arabia. Toyota has designed its new Highlander considering practicality and comfort. It features a spacious cabin that can comfortably accommodate seven passengers.
The fabric seats are power-adjustable and the driver’s seat provides lumbar support to make long journeys comfortable. With a 7-inch multi-information display, the driver remains informed, while steering wheel controls allow easy access to different functions. The automatic power windows on all doors add to the convenience. With 4 USB-C ports available in the cabin, you can easily charge your devices on the go.
The sleek and elegant design gives a modern look to the Highlander. Among the standard exterior features are LED headlights, LED daytime running lights, and LED rear lamps. Thus, the car ensures excellent visibility in various driving conditions. The vehicle also comes with 18-inch alloy wheels that make your rides sturdy and smooth.
Some of the other features include power side mirrors with turn signal lamps, which are also auto-retractable and equipped with a side mirror heater. With a smart entry system, the SUV allows easy access for both the driver and front passenger.
The infotainment system of the new 2024 Toyota Highlander includes an 8-inch touchscreen display. It supports wireless Apple CarPlay and ensures seamless integration with smartphones. As a part of the audio system, you get six speakers, delivering clear sound throughout the cabin. The higher trims come with more sophisticated features like a JBL sound system with 11 speakers, a 12.3-inch touchscreen, and a head-up display.
How spacious is it?
The Toyota Highlander can accommodate seven passengers comfortably, with ample room for all occupants. Behind the third row, it has around 16 cubic feet of storage space. This makes room to carry cargo during city commutes or long drives. The interior is both practical and flexible, which makes it ideal for long road trips as well as family outings.
What engine and transmission options are available?
The Toyota Highlander 2024 is powered by a 2.5L Hybrid Electric Vehicle (HEV) engine. It can be paired with an ECVT 9 Electronically controlled Continuously Variable Transmission). With this configuration, drivers enjoy a combined output of 240 HP. The SUV is available in either front-wheel drive or all-wheel-drive, based on the trim.
What’s the mileage of the Toyota Highlander?
The Toyota Highlander 2024 offers impressive fuel efficiency. The average fuel consumption is 20.7 Km/L, which makes it an excellent choice for those looking for an SUV balancing performance with economical fuel usage.
How safe is the Toyota Highlander?
The Toyota Highlander 2024 comes with an extensive array of advanced safety features. It comes integrated with the Toyota Safety Sense 2.5 (TSS 2.5) suite, which comes with sophisticated technologies like the pre-collision system, dynamic radar cruise control, lane tracing assist, and lane departure alert systems. The lane tracing assist and lane departure alert help in keeping the vehicle centred in its lane, which reduces the risk of unintentional lane drift. The car also comes with an Automatic High Beam system that optimizes visibility by switching between high and low beams based on surrounding traffic.
For additional security, the Highlander has been integrated with a comprehensive airbag system, including front, side, knee, and curtain airbags. Drivers also have access to vehicle stability control and anti-lock brake systems to enhance handling and braking performance. The tire pressure warning system (TPWS) ensures that tire pressure remains at safe levels. The rear parking sensors and a rear camera further help in maneuvering the vehicle safely. All these driver-assist features make the Toyota Highlander a top choice for those prioritizing safety.

Boot Space
Another strong point of this SUV is the boot space, and so it appeals to families who prefer a big space for people and luggage. While all the seats up there is nearly 16 cubic feet of boot space, which is enough for everyday needs. And, when occasionally required, folding the third row, extra space is created up to 48.4 cubic feet, and if you choose to fold both rear rows, then a flat load area with 84.3 cubic feet of space is up for your use, perfect for special times like family vacations. What also helps here is the hands-free power liftgate and low liftover height improves accessibility, and the roof rails come with some extra cargo-carrying options for outdoor adventures. If you compare the Highlander with its nearest rivals like the Hyundai Palisade and Honda Pilot, it may appear on the lower side, but instead, what you’re offered is a highly functional boot for most needs.

Variant
Toyota is offering the Highlander in five different variants in KSA right now, and each one of them tries to address different customer profiles, offering everything to everyone at the right budget.
- LE HEV 4x2 (SAR 148,925): The entry-level variant get an 8-inch touchscreen, Toyota Safety Sense 2.5+, fabric upholstery, and 18-inch alloy wheels, and could be an affordable entry point for customers on a tight budget but want a Toyota three-row SUV.
- LE HEV 4x4 (SAR 156,745): With just a few extra thousand SAR, this variant gets All-Wheel Drive, for those buyers who prefer greater traction on diverse terrains; however, the variant gets all the LE’s essential features and affordability.
- GLE HEV 4x4 (SAR 174,915): This variant takes you to the mid-range option of the Highlander, where the top highlights include a 12.3-inch touchscreen, SofTex upholstery, a 360-degree camera, and 20-inch alloy wheels. This suggests that with the extra price you are shelling out, this variant tries to offer you a balance between advanced features and value.
- GLE HEV 4x4 Black Edition (SAR 181,125): As the name suggests, in this variant, you get sporty black accents, besides 20-inch black alloy wheels, and a bold exterior look, which appeals to more style-conscious buyers.
- Limited HEV 4x4 (SAR 203,320): Here comes the top-end variant where the price gets a significant bump, but then, as expected, is loaded with all premium features. Like a panoramic glass roof, navigation, leather upholstery, ventilated seats, and a JBL premium audio system, and so with this price, you’re offered a complete near-luxury experience.
